Toggle navigation
Apply Now
+1 904 923-9999
Apply Now
Casinos
Igaming ATM Kiosk
ATM Kiosk Marketing
Profit Distribution Models
Kiosk Owner Operators
Business Merchants
Shop Products
IGAMING ATM KIOSK
COMING SOON
Media
About
Customer Support
Frequently Asked Questions
Testimonials
Testimonials
Contact
Customer Portal Login
Cart
Search
SIGN UP
First Name*
Last Name*
Company Name*
Company Tax ID*
Email Address*
Password*
Repeat Password*
SIGN UP
Have an account?
Log in
×
Event Title